
you know a place has earned its stripes when 2,801 people bother to leave reviews and still give it 4.5 stars. damascena coffee house on alcester road doesn't need gimmicks or instagram walls to pull crowds. the espresso here speaks for itself, pulled with the kind of attention that makes you understand why people walk past three chain stores to get here. moseley locals have claimed this as their living room, laptop station, first date venue. you'll smell the coffee before you see the door. inside, conversations happen over ceramic cups that actually retain heat, not paper vessels designed to be discarded. the baristas know their shots and their regulars' names. when someone orders "the usual," they don't ask what that means. this is what happens when coffee becomes community instead of commodity.
